The Ubiquiti U-Cable-C6-CMR is a high-performance indoor Ethernet cable designed for reliable network installations in riser and wall applications. Built with solid copper conductors and a durable PVC jacket, it provides dependable signal transmission for data networks, smart home systems, and professional installations. Its Category 6 certification supports Gigabit Ethernet speeds with minimal crosstalk and stable performance across extended runs.
Engineered for consistent signal transmission, the U-Cable-C6-CMR delivers reliable connectivity across long cable runs. Its solid copper wiring minimizes attenuation, while the precise twist ratio reduces interference between pairs for clean, uninterrupted data flow.
This cable meets CMR safety standards, making it ideal for vertical runs between floors in non-plenum environments. The durable jacket resists flame propagation and physical wear, offering long-term reliability in structured cabling systems.
Ubiquiti designed this cable with installers in mind — featuring a ripcord for quick access, an anti-crosstalk divider for signal clarity, and easy pull dispensing for smooth deployment. It's a practical choice for office, residential, or commercial networking setups that demand consistent quality.
